“Speaker Melissa McCormick – Principal Investigator and Research Scientist at The Smithsonian Environmental Research Center. Melissa is a leading expert in the field of orchid ecology where she examines the effects of environment conditions and the abundance of mycorrhizal fungi (those amazing underground networks that help orchids thrive and survive) as drivers of orchid flowering and distribution. She is also currently studying specific bacteria that live within the fungi and how they affect their formation and growth. Melissa will be joining us in the field to see first-hand the wonderful species that flourish in our unique environment, and on Saturday evening she will share with us some insights into her research about orchids and the fungi that are critical to their very existence.” – source: event website, retrieved May 10, 2018
